All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.groupbyinc.flux.common.apache.lucene.index.IndexWriterConfig.class Maven / Gradle / Ivy

????4?@com/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figDcom/groupbyinc/flux/common/apache/lucene/index/LiveIndexWriterConfigIndexWriterConfig.javaIc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ig$OpenModeOpenMode>com/groupbyinc/flux/common/apache/lucene/search/SortField$Type	9com/groupbyinc/flux/common/apache/lucene/search/SortFieldTypeLcom/groupbyinc/flux/common/apache/lucene/index/IndexWriter$IndexReaderWarmer:com/groupbyinc/flux/common/apache/lucene/index/IndexWriterIndexReaderWarmer%java/lang/invoke/MethodHandles$Lookupjava/lang/invoke/MethodHandlesLookupDISABLE_AUTO_FLUSHI????!DEFAULT_MAX_BUFFERED_DELETE_TERMSDEFAULT_MAX_BUFFERED_DOCSDEFAULT_RAM_BUFFER_SIZE_MBD@0DEFAULT_READER_POOLINGZ$DEFAULT_RAM_PER_THREAD_HARD_LIMIT_MB? DEFAULT_USE_COMPOUND_FILE_SYSTEMDEFAULT_COMMIT_ON_CLOSEwriter7Lcom/groupbyinc/flux/common/apache/lucene/util/SetOnce;uLcom/groupbyinc/flux/common/apache/lucene/util/SetOnce;ALLOWED_INDEX_SORT_TYPESLjava/util/EnumSet;ULjava/util/EnumSet;setIndexWriter?(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riter;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;()	05com/groupbyinc/flux/common/apache/lucene/util/SetOnce2get()Ljava/lang/Object;45
36java/lang/IllegalStateException8(Ljava/lang/String;)V<=
9>set(Ljava/lang/Object;)V@A
3BthisBLc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;openModeKLc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ig$OpenMode;Z[	\getOpenModeM()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ig$OpenMode;setIndexDeletionPolicy?(Lcom/groupbyinc/flux/common/apache/lucene/index/IndexDeletionPolicy;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;$indexDeletionPolicy must not be nullb	delPolicyDLcom/groupbyinc/flux/common/apache/lucene/index/IndexDeletionPolicy;de	fgetIndexDeletionPolicyF()Lcom/groupbyinc/flux/common/apache/lucene/index/IndexDeletionPolicy;setIndexCommit?(Lcom/groupbyinc/flux/common/apache/lucene/index/IndexCommit;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;commit()Lcom/groupbyinc/flux/common/apache/lucene/index/IndexCommit;
setSimilarity?(Lcom/groupbyinc/flux/common/apache/lucene/search/similarities/Similarity;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;similarity must not be nullt
similarityILcom/groupbyinc/flux/common/apache/lucene/search/similarities/Similarity;vw	x
getSimilarityK()Lcom/groupbyinc/flux/common/apache/lucene/search/similarities/Similarity;setMergeScheduler?(Lcom/groupbyinc/flux/common/apache/lucene/index/MergeScheduler;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;mergeScheduler must not be null~mergeScheduler?Lcom/groupbyinc/flux/common/apache/lucene/index/MergeScheduler;??	?getMergeSchedulerA()Lcom/groupbyinc/flux/common/apache/lucene/index/MergeScheduler;setCodec{(Lcom/groupbyinc/flux/common/apache/lucene/codecs/Codec;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;codec must not be null?codec7Lcom/groupbyinc/flux/common/apache/lucene/codecs/Codec;??	?getCodec9()Lcom/groupbyinc/flux/common/apache/lucene/codecs/Codec;getMergePolicy>()Lcom/groupbyinc/flux/common/apache/lucene/index/MergePolicy;mergePolicyPerThreadHardLimit must be greater than 0 and less than 2048MB?perThreadHardLimitMB?	?getRAMPerThreadHardLimitMB()IgetFlushPolicy>()Lcom/groupbyinc/flux/common/apache/lucene/index/FlushPolicy;
getInfoStream<()Lcom/groupbyinc/flux/common/apache/lucene/util/InfoStream;
infoStream:Lcom/groupbyinc/flux/common/apache/lucene/util/InfoStream;??	?getAnalyzer>()Lcom/groupbyinc/flux/common/apache/lucene/analysis/Analyzer;??
?getMaxBufferedDocs??
?getMergedSegmentWarmerP()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riter$IndexReaderWarmer;??
?getRAMBufferSizeMB()D??
?
setInfoStream~(Lcom/groupbyinc/flux/common/apache/lucene/util/InfoStream;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;YCannot set InfoStream implementation to null. To disable logging use InfoStream.NO_OUTPUT?Y(Ljava/io/PrintStream;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;printStream must not be null?Ccom/groupbyinc/flux/common/apache/lucene/util/PrintStreamInfoStream?(Ljava/io/PrintStream;)V<?
????
?printStreamLjava/io/PrintStream;setMergePolicy?(Lcom/groupbyinc/flux/common/apache/lucene/index/MergePolicy;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;?(Lcom/groupbyinc/flux/common/apache/lucene/index/MergePolicy;)Lcom/groupbyinc/flux/common/apache/lucene/index/LiveIndexWriterConfig;??
?setMaxBufferedDocsI(I)Lcom/groupbyinc/flux/common/apache/lucene/index/LiveIndexWriterConfig;??
?maxBufferedDocssetMergedSegmentWarmer?(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riter$IndexReaderWarmer;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;?(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riter$IndexReaderWarmer;)Lcom/groupbyinc/flux/common/apache/lucene/index/LiveIndexWriterConfig;??
?mergeSegmentWarmerNLcom/groupbyinc/flux/common/apache/lucene/index/IndexWriter$IndexReaderWarmer;setRAMBufferSizeMBE(D)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;I(D)Lcom/groupbyinc/flux/common/apache/lucene/index/LiveIndexWriterConfig;??
?ramBufferSizeMBsetUseCompoundFileI(Z)Lcom/groupbyinc/flux/common/apache/lucene/index/LiveIndexWriterConfig;??
?useCompoundFilesetCommitOnClose
commitOnClose?"	?setIndexSortz(Lcom/groupbyinc/flux/common/apache/lucene/search/Sort;)Lcom/groupbyinc/flux/common/apache/lucene/index/IndexWriterConfig;4com/groupbyinc/flux/common/apache/lucene/search/SortgetSort>()[Lcom/groupbyinc/flux/common/apache/lucene/search/SortField;
<[Lcom/groupbyinc/flux/common/apache/lucene/search/SortField;5com/groupbyinc/flux/common/apache/lucene/index/Sorter
getSortFieldType}(Lcom/groupbyinc/flux/common/apache/lucene/search/SortField;)Lcom/groupbyinc/flux/common/apache/lucene/search/SortField$Type;
+,	java/util/EnumSetcontains(Ljava/lang/Object;)Z
java/lang/StringBuilder
J'invalid SortField type: must be one of append-(Ljava/lang/String;)Ljava/lang/StringBuilder;
-(Ljava/lang/Object;)Ljava/lang/StringBuilder;!
"
 but got: $toString()Ljava/lang/String;&'
(	indexSort6Lcom/groupbyinc/flux/common/apache/lucene/search/Sort;*+	,java/util/Arrays.stream.([Ljava/lang/Object;)Ljava/util/stream/Stream;01
/2"java/lang/invoke/LambdaMetafactory4metafactory?(Ljava/lang/invoke/MethodHandles$Lookup;Ljava/lang/String;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odType;Ljava/lang/invoke/MethodHandle;Ljava/lang/invoke/MethodType;)Ljava/lang/invoke/CallSite;67
589&(Ljava/lang/Object;)Ljava/lang/Object;;getField='
>?O(Lcom/groupbyinc/flux/common/apache/lucene/search/SortField;)Ljava/lang/String;Aapply()Ljava/util/function/Function;CDEjava/util/stream/StreamGmap8(Ljava/util/function/Function;)Ljava/util/stream/Stream;IJHKjava/util/stream/CollectorsMtoSet()Ljava/util/stream/Collector;OP
NQcollect0(Ljava/util/stream/Collector;)Ljava/lang/Object;STHU
java/util/SetWindexSortFieldsLjava/util/Set;YZ	[sortType@Lcom/groupbyinc/flux/common/apache/lucene/search/SortField$Type;	sortField;Lcom/groupbyinc/flux/common/apache/lucene/search/SortField;sort
(
>writer=d
fsbLjava/lang/StringBuilder;??
j??
l??
n??
p??
rSTRINGu^	
vLONGx^	
yINT{^	
|DOUBLE~^	
FLOAT?^	
?ofe(Ljava/lang/Enum;Ljava/lang/Enum;Ljava/lang/Enum;Ljava/lang/Enum;Ljava/lang/Enum;)Ljava/util/EnumSet;??
?
ConstantValue	SignatureCodeLocalVariableTableLineNumberTable
StackMapTableBootstrapMethods
SourceFileInnerClasses1
????!"?#$?%&"?#'"?#()?*+,?--./?g*?1?7?
?9Y;???*?1+?C*??DE(F?{
|~?<G?:*?IY?K?N??DE?
??<L?M*+?O*?3Y?P?1??DEQR??r?ST?^+?
?VYX?Y?*+?]*??DEZ[??????^_?/*?]??DE??`a?^+?
?VYc?Y?*+?g*??DEde??????hi?/*?g??DE??jk??*+?o*??DElm?
??pq?/*?o??DE??rs?^+?
?VYu?Y?*+?y*??DEvw??????z{?/*?y??DE??|}?^+?
?VY?Y?*+??*??DE???????????/*????DE????^+?
?VY??Y?*+??*??DE???

????/*????DE????/*????DE????^+?
?VY??Y?*+??*??DE???&')*????/*????DE?/????*??*??DE?"?
=>???/*????DE?C???^+?
?VY??Y?*+??*??DE???NOQR????f?
?
?VY??Y?*??*??DE??abde?	???/*????DE?j???/*????DE?o???/*????DE?t???/*?İ?DE?y???/*?Ǭ?DE?~???/*?˰?DE?????/*?ϯ?DE?????^+?
?VYӷY?*+??*??DE???????????`+?
?VYַY?*??Y+?۶ݰ?DE??????????=	*+?????	DE	???????=	*?????	DE	??????=	*+?????	DE	???????=	*'?????	DE	??????=	*?????	DE	?"??????*??*??DE?"?
????+?M,?>6?J,2:?:???,?VY?Y?? ??#%? ?#?)?Y?????*+?-*+??3?F?L?R?V?X?\*??*4]^;_`DEa+?"???)?R?X?]?}???	?F?&'?e)?Y*?b?cL+e? *?1?7?#g? W+?)??)DEhi???$?A???0*?k??DE?8A???0*+?m??DE?8A???0*+?o??DE?8A???0*?q??DE?8A???0*'?s??DE?8tG?.?w?z?}???????????:<@B??"@

@	




© 2015 - 2025 Weber Informatics LLC | Privacy Policy